3 B (Block Byte Bit) Cipher Algorithm for Secure Socket Layer
This paper proposes an ECSSL(Elliptic Curve Secure Socket Layer) protocol that provides more securities and faster processing speed than an existing SSL(Secure Socket Layer) protocol. An ECSSL protocol consists of ECC(Elliptic Curve Cryptography), ThreeB(Block Byte Bit Cipher) algorithm to prevent from being eavesdropped, HMAC(Hash Message Authentication Code) algorithm to create digital signature using a shared secret key. In particular, as ThreeB uses byte exchange by using random technique. and bit-xor operation, compared with DES using fixed index table, the security and processing time of it are improved much better.
